From: Jan Kara Date: Wed, 10 Dec 2014 23:41:40 +0000 (-0800) Subject: ocfs2: Fix xattr check in ocfs2_get_xattr_nolock() X-Git-Url: https://git.stricted.de/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=2b693005b833ba309c7cb8426cd023d8e80da31e;p=GitHub%2FLineageOS%2Fandroid_kernel_motorola_exynos9610.git ocfs2: Fix xattr check in ocfs2_get_xattr_nolock() ocfs2_get_xattr_nolock() checks whether inode has any extended attributes (OCFS2_HAS_XATTR_FL). If not, it just sets 'ret' to -ENODATA but continues with checking inline and external attributes anyway (which is pointless although it does not harm). Just return immediately when we know there are no extended attributes in the inode. Coverity id: 1226906.
